Lightweight and Light Heavyweight Tournament Finals set for Bellator 94

Bellator will be returning to Florida on March 28th from the USF Sun Dome in Tampa and the card will feature the finals in the lightweight and light heavyweight tournaments.Bellator 94

The lightweight final will see David Rickels (13-1) meet Saad Awad (14-4) with the winner securing a title shot against the lightweight champion. This is the second Bellator tournament that Rickels has been in and this is the first time he has made it to the finals.

“I’ve got all the respect in the world for Saad,” Rickels said. “The guy has two huge knockouts in this tournament, but not too many men have been able to stand with the Caveman, and that’s not going to change March 28th.”

Awad entered the Bellator tournament as a replacement for Patricky Pitbull in the quarterfinals and has only spent 74 seconds in the Bellator cage in his two tournament bouts. He is coming off a knockout victory over top lightweight prospect Will Brooks and he will look to punch his ticket to a title shot in two weeks.

The light heavyweight tournament will feature two fighters that were not picked to make it to the finals as Emanuel Newton (20-7) meets. Mikhail Zayats (21-6). Newton pulled off an upset at Bellator 90 against former Strikeforce champion Muhammed “King Mo” Lawal and he plans to shock the world again at Bellator 94.

“I shocked the world once, and I’ll do it again March 28th,” Newton said. “After this tournament, everyone is going to know who Emanuel Newton is, and I’m going to be coming for that belt.”

The preliminary card will feature two women’s bouts as one of the fights will feature top 115 pound fighter Jessica Aguilar. She has gone 4-1 in Bellator and is currently on a five fight winning streak.

“Bellator is my home and I can’t wait to get back into the cage in front of all my friends, family and fans and continue to show the world I’m the best female fighter on the planet,” Aguilar said.
